1. c4 Nf6 2. Nc3 d5 3. cxd5 Nxd5 4. g3 e5 5. Bg2 Nb6 6. Nf3 Nc6 7. d3 Be7 8. O-O O-O 9. a3 Re8 10. b4 Bf8 11. Bb2 a5 12. b5 Nd4 13. e3 Nf5 14. Qc2 f6 15. Rfd1 a4 16. d4 exd4 17. Nxd4 Nd6 18. Nd5 Nbc4 19. Rac1 Bg4 20. Rd3 Rb8 21. Ba1 Ne5 22. Rc3 c6 23. bxc6 Nxc6 24. Nxc6 bxc6 25. Rxc6 Bd7 26. Ra6 Qc8 27. Rb6 Qxc2 28. Rxc2 Rec8 29. Rxc8 Rxc8 30. Rb1 Bf5 31. Rd1 Rb8 32. Nb4 Be6 33. Bc6 Bb3 34. Bd5+ Bxd5 35. Rxd5 Nc4 36. Rd3 Nxa3 37. Rxa3 Rxb4 38. Bc3 Rb1+ 39. Kg2 Bxa3 0–1

This chess game between Harald Engel (1809) and Thomas Wolf (1741) was played at Westpfalz-Open and finished 0–1. The opening was the English Opening: King's English Variation, Four Knights Variation, Fianchetto Line (A29).
